About the Role

We are seeking a Payroll Specialist to join our team in a hybrid role based in Napa. In this role, you will serve as a subject matter expert supporting the accurate and timely processing of payroll for all U.S. and Canada-based employees. You'll partner closely with internal stakeholders and external vendors to ensure payroll systems, controls, and processes are operating effectively. This is a detail-oriented role with opportunities to contribute to continuous improvement, refine processes, and strengthen payroll accuracy and compliance across the business.

Key Responsibilities
* Gather and validate employee time and attendance data
* Process payroll, including wages, overtime, deductions, and bonuses
* Maintain accurate payroll records and audit data for accuracy
* Respond to employee and manager payroll inquiries via ServiceNow
* Execute payroll payments via electronic transfer or paycheck
* Partner with payroll vendors (e.g., ADP) to resolve issues and tax inquiries
* Review and update SOPs and support process improvements
* Ensure payroll controls are in place and functioning effectively
* Escalate payroll issues as needed and support resolution
* Prepare payroll-related reports for leadership and finance

About you
* You have 3+ years of experience in payroll or a similar role
* You bring strong attention to detail and organizational skills
* You understand payroll regulations and compliance requirements
* You are confident working with payroll systems (e.g., ADP, UKG/Kronos) and Excel
* You communicate clearly with employees, managers, and cross-functional partners
* You are comfortable managing multiple priorities and stakeholders
* You are fluent in English and Spanish
* You take pride in accuracy and continuous improvement
